We sadly suffered a missed miscarriage at the end of December, we had gone for a scan and there was no heartbeat. It was such a difficult time for us being our first pregnancy and we didn't get a lot of support from the private clinic we had the early scan at. 

Thankfully we got in touch with the amazing team at the Rubislaw unit of RMH and they could not have been more supportive and caring. They got us in straight away for a rescan and took over our care, from that first scan we felt reassured and were given so many opportunities to ask questions, however trivial they seemed. 

We then had to wait two weeks for a rescan and over that time we rang the ward a couple of times for questions and they were always so friendly, sympathetic and caring. Sadly after our second scan it was confirmed we had a missed miscarriage and had to decide on treatment options. Megan, one of the nurses, spent a lot of time with us going through all our options, answering questions and being so kind and caring - she is amazing.

We opted for surgery and went in two days later, with Megan looking after us again and helping us through the process. The surgery team, anaesthetist, nursing staff and catering staff were all amazing and we feel so lucky to have received that care.

The plans in place at Rubislaw for caring for couples with a miscarriage is amazing, the staff are all welcoming, friendly and supportive, the links with MISS and their support packages and the memorial garden at Hazlehead are all so important for anyone going through this process. We know a few close family/friends who have suffered a loss recently and unfortunately none of them received the high level of care we did; we feel so lucky to have been treated the way we were, no one wants to be in this position but it is comforting to know there is a great service in place if you are. 

Thank you so much for all your care and support so far and no doubt as we continue on our healing journey. And a special thanks to Megan who is a simply wonderful nurse!
